- Zach Hyman scored on the power play at 1:36 of overtime to give the Edmonton Oilers a 4-3 victory against Chicago Blackhawks at United Center on Wednesday. Hyman tipped in a pass by Connor McDavid for the game-winner.
Leon Draisaitl and Jeff Skinner each had a goal and an assist for the Oilers (34-16-4), who won 3-2 in overtime at St. Louis on Tuesday. Calvin Pickard made 29 saves.
